  • Residential Real Estate Purchase Transactions. Purchasing a home, whether it is a single family home, condominium or co-op apartment is an exciting and hopeful time for the buyer, but it is also a stressful time fraught with financial risks which are not readily apparent to someone without legal training and experience in residential real estate transactions. It is important for a home buyer, especially a first time home buyer, to choose an attorney who will give personal attention to the purchase at every stage of the transaction. Attorney Rubino has represented residential real estate purchasers for the past 36 years and attends to every detail of the purchase including the negotiation of the contract, interfacing with the realtor and mortgage lender, reviewing the title search, acquiring title insurance, reviewing proposed closing and mortgage documents, dealing with in-ground oil tank issues and other environmental issues, reviewing disclosures relating to property condition, the presence of lead paint and the presence of mold, preparation of the closing statement, negotiation of the closing adjustments, securing the mortgage funds, representation at the closing, recording the closing documents and securing releases of the seller’s mortgage.   • Commercial Real Estate Purchase and Sale Transactions. The purchase or sale of commercial real estate, whether it is an office building, retail building, multi-family residential building or industrial land or building, is a complex transaction which presents many issues which requires an attorney experienced in commercial real estate transactions. It is important to have an experienced attorney who will devote the time and attention to your transaction in order to insure your transaction is successful. Attorney Rubino has represented commercial real estate purchasers and sellers for 36 years and gives personal attention to these transactions at every stage including contract negotiations, working with the realtor and mortgage lender, review of zoning requirements and relevant local ordinances, review of the title report, analysis of restrictive covenants, reviewing current leases and tenant estoppel certificates , ordering title insurance, drafting proposed closing documents reviewing bank mortgage documents, negotiating terms with the bank, ordering environmental testing, contamination remediation and other environmental issues, review of the engineering report, analysis of municipal tax assessment, preparation of the closing statement, negotiation of the closing adjustments, securing funds from the commercial lender, representation at the closing, recording the closing documents and securing releases of the seller’s mortgage and other encumbrances on title.
